Zegahertz To be honest I don't know could just be the graphic cards themselves for whatever reason).
No, 3 graphic cards can't die without some other source who deliver power to them, over PCI-E slots or PCI-E power connectors. One can die just like that, but 3 in same time no. And any explosion have at least some trails of physical damage except if you hear over speakers. Deep inside PSU, on motherboards, on graphic cards PCB... Mostly inside PSU.

Hello Zegahertz, Sorry to hear about the troubles you are having with your graphics cards. I would suggest trying to test each graphics card in the system individually to see if they work by themselves. Also, you may want to try installing the cards in a different PCIE slot, or if possible in another system all together. At time when running a multiple card or SLI setup, the issue may only be one of the cards causing the system not to function correctly.
